| ADJECTIVE | 1 | deviate, aberrant, deviant | Markedly different from an accepted norm |
|---|---|---|---|
| NOUN | 1 | deviate, pervert, deviant, degenerate | A person whose behavior deviates from what is acceptable especially in sexual behavior |
| VERB | 1 | deviate, vary, diverge, depart | Be at variance with |
| 2 | deviate, divert | Turn aside | |
| 3 | deviate | Cause to turn away from a previous or expected course |
